Judgment of the General Court of 28 February 2018 — dm-drogerie markt v EUIPO Digital Print Group O. Schimek (Foto Paradies)
(Case T-843/16) (1)
((EU trade mark - Invalidity proceedings - EU word mark Foto Paradies - Absolute ground for refusal - Lack of distinctive character - Article 7(1)(b) of Regulation (EC) No 207/2009 (now Article 7(1)(b) of Regulation (EU) 2017/1001)))
(2018/C 142/62)
Language of the case: German
Parties
Applicant: dm-drogerie markt GmbH & Co. KG (Karlsruhe, Germany) (represented by: T. Strack and O. Bludovsky, lawyers)
Defendant: European Union Intellectual Property Office (represented by: M. Fischer, R. Manea and D. Walicka, acting as Agents)
Other party to the proceedings before the Board of Appeal of EUIPO: Digital Print Group O. Schimek GmbH (Nuremberg, Germany) (represented by: L. Petri and M. Gilch, lawyers)
Re:
Action brought against the decision of the First Board of Appeal of EUIPO of 15 September 2016 (R 1194/2015-1), relating to invalidity proceedings between Digital Print Group O. Schimek and dm-drogerie markt.
Operative part of the judgment
The Court:
1.
Dismisses the action;
2.
Orders dm-drogerie markt GmbH & Co. KG to pay the costs.
